Liann J. Zeller

August 2, 1949 — April 24, 2022

     Liann J. Zeller, 72, of Walhalla, ND passed away Sunday, April 24, 2022 at the Altru Hospital, Grand Forks, ND. A memorial service will be held Saturday, April 30, 2022 at 3:00 p.m. at the Walhalla-Park Center Presbyterian Church in Walhalla, ND. Visitation at the church for one hour before the time of services.

 

   Liann Juaneece Swallow was born on August 2, 1949, to Holland and LaJuan Swallow in Longmont, CO.  Liann graduated from Lafayette High School, Colorado in 1967.

   On July 3, 1967, Liann married Danny Hagan.  They had two children, Melissa and Sean.

   On November 21, 1980, Liann wed her soulmate, William Zeller in Longmont, CO.  They started a new adventure together in November 1981 and moved to Walhalla, ND.  This is where they raised their four children together and made Walhalla their home.

   Liann had a love of life, family, friends, and her faith.  Her greatest love being her ten grandchildren and twelve great-grandchildren.  Liann’s true passion became evident with her first job after moving to Walhalla.  She started working at the Neche Greenhouse.  This eventually led to her opening That Flower Shop.  She operated this business for six years.  She also worked for RMD Farms, Bjornstad’s, Variety Store and the Walhalla Chamber of Commerce.

   When Liann wasn’t spending time with her family, she was busy in the community.  It was apparent that she adored and loved what she did. Some of those included: Acting Elder at Park Center Walhalla Presbyterian Church; Gospel Theater for 20 years; Lakota Kennel Club; and Brush Bunch. She was deeply passionate about the Walla Theater renovation and enjoyed spending time every week with Jake Kulland, KNDK doing the weekly broadcast to share the News about Walhalla.

     Liann was lifetime member of the Ladies Auxiliary of the Veterans of Foreign Wars; Auxiliary #1771 located in Lafayette, CO; Auxiliary officer of American Legion Post 62, Walhalla, ND; and Order of the Eastern Star, Bathgate Chapter #74, Cavalier, ND

   Liann is survived by her husband, Bill Zeller; her brother Lynne (Donna) Swallow; her children:  Melissa (Bryan) Townley of Sawyer, ND; Doni Zeller of Reliance, SD; Sean (Stephanie) Hagan; Paul Wishard of Lead, SD; grandchildren: Derek Hiebert, Samantha Duchsherer, Brianna Woeller, Kimberleigh Jackson, Ashton-Leigh Holen, Chase Hagan, Kodi Zeller, Kole Zeller, Sydney Zeller, Jaeden Krumholz; twelve great-grandchildren: Justice, Claire, Sophie, Daisy, Waverly, Adrien, Kyren, Emily, Caleb, Maggie, Cade, Quincy; two nephews: Adrien(Rachel) Huffman and Taylor(Lauren) Huffman.  Liann was preceded in death by her parents Holland Swallow and LaJuan Swallow, and sister, Tauna Huffman.
